The anchor is nailed or screwed to framing either ridge or rafters and remains through the construction and becomes part of the building. Decking and panels can be applied over the brackets, the wire rope loop must be long enough to come through the surface of the panels. Use a carbiner to attach lifeline to bracket or loop.

This type anchor bracket is for a single a lifeline and worker but it is inexpensive, $4 to $5 each, and multiple hitch points can be placed along the roof.
